Introduction of wallcovering Cloth
Fiberglass wallcovering cloth,that combines the versatility of paint,from latex to epoxy,with the
strength and benefits of woven fiberglass textile yarns to meet the most demanding wall finish
requirments.Fiberglass textile yarns,as a kind of natural materials,are woven into various textures
and patterns and then treated with a natural starch binder for dimensional stability during the hanging
process.
Compared with traditional wall papers,fiberglass wall covering cloth has the following advantages:
Environment friendly,Flame Retardant,Air Permeability,Shock Resistance,Waterproofing,Anti-corrosion,Abundant Colors&Patterns.

Test Report
Our product has passed test by SGS as follows:
EN 12956:for determination of dimensions,straightness,spongeability and washability.
EN 12149:for determination of magration of heavy metals and certain other elements,of
vinyl monomer and of formaldehyde release.
EN 20105-B02:light solidity.
Our products had passed test of Fire Retardancy M1 Class by LINE

- Q: Can fiberglass wallcovering cloth be used in conjunction with drywall or plaster?
- Yes, fiberglass wallcovering cloth can be used in conjunction with drywall or plaster. Fiberglass wallcovering cloth is a versatile material that is commonly used as a reinforcement for walls. It is designed to be applied over drywall or plaster to provide added strength and durability. The cloth is typically installed by first applying a layer of adhesive to the wall surface, and then the fiberglass cloth is pressed into the adhesive, ensuring it is fully embedded. Once the adhesive is dry, the wallcovering cloth can be painted or textured to match the desired finish. This combination of fiberglass cloth and drywall or plaster creates a strong and resilient wall surface that is resistant to cracking, impact, and moisture. Additionally, the fiberglass cloth helps to minimize the appearance of existing cracks or imperfections in the wall surface. Overall, fiberglass wallcovering cloth is an effective solution for enhancing the performance and longevity of walls when used in conjunction with drywall or plaster.

- Q: Does fiberglass wallcovering cloth provide insulation?
- Fiberglass wallcovering cloth offers a certain degree of insulation. This cloth is crafted from delicate glass fibers, which possess excellent insulating properties. These fibers trap air pockets, establishing a thermal barrier between the wall and the room. This insulation aids in reducing heat transfer and can enhance energy efficiency by lessening the need for heating or cooling. Nevertheless, it is crucial to acknowledge that the insulation level provided by fiberglass wallcovering cloth is comparatively minimal when compared to alternative materials like foam or cellulose. It is more commonly utilized as an ornamental wall covering that also provides some insulation advantages. Moreover, the effectiveness of the insulation provided by fiberglass wallcovering cloth can be influenced by various factors such as the cloth's thickness, the installation technique, and the overall condition of the wall. Therefore, while it can contribute to insulation, it cannot replace proper insulation materials and techniques in achieving optimal energy efficiency in a building.
- Q: Can fiberglass wallcovering cloth be painted over?
- Certainly, you can paint over fiberglass wallcovering cloth; however, there are several crucial steps you must follow to achieve optimal results. Firstly, make sure the wallcovering cloth is thoroughly clean and devoid of any dirt or dust particles. Subsequently, apply a primer specifically formulated for fiberglass surfaces to ensure proper adhesion and a flawless finish. Once the primer has dried, you can apply your preferred paint color using either a roller or a brush. For the best outcome, it is advisable to utilize a high-quality latex or acrylic paint. Bear in mind that multiple layers may be necessary to attain complete coverage and the desired appearance. All in all, by adequately preparing and employing the appropriate materials, you can successfully paint over fiberglass wallcovering cloth to achieve your desired aesthetic.
